How important is gratitude to living a happy, peaceful and content life? Concentration camp survivor Dr. Viktor Frankyl says "To live is to suffer; to survive is to find meaning in the suffering.”

Gratitude, is a key to finding meaning in the suffering. Whatever you are proactively grateful for grows stronger. The more you recognize and express gratitude for the things you have, the more things you will have to express gratitude for.

Thank you for watching. By the way this "Thank you" is a reactive form of gratitude. You did something and I thanked you. It's genuine but still it's reactive. PROactive gratitude can be even more powerful - that is when you give thanks to yourself, someone else, the universe not for what has been done FOR YOU but just for being.
